facd6af4e16c75b19417ae5e4ef5a906aced1fa4: Bug 1568327 - Make ActionSequence's id field mandatory r=whimboo
georgeroman <george.roman.99@gmail.com> - Wed, 31 Jul 2019 06:55:16 +0000 - rev 485465
Push 91315 by hskupin@mozilla.com at Wed, 31 Jul 2019 08:59:50 +0000
Bug 1568327 - Make ActionSequence's id field mandatory r=whimboo Change ActionSequence's id field from Option<String> to String Differential Revision: https://phabricator.services.mozilla.com/D39784
52b026aec218bd57076cc93f0fec68189a39b0eb: Bug 1569927: Use correct name for fractional second parts record. r=jwalden
André Bargull <andre.bargull@gmail.com> - Tue, 30 Jul 2019 19:33:32 +0000 - rev 485464
Push 91314 by archaeopteryx@coole-files.de at Wed, 31 Jul 2019 08:26:27 +0000
Bug 1569927: Use correct name for fractional second parts record. r=jwalden Differential Revision: https://phabricator.services.mozilla.com/D39871
150bf969aea0ec4434daccd86c52cc96f0f3c02a: Bug 1566421 - Make webconsole panel destroy codepath synchronous. r=nchevobbe
Alexandre Poirot <poirot.alex@gmail.com> - Wed, 31 Jul 2019 08:12:43 +0000 - rev 485463
Push 91313 by apoirot@mozilla.com at Wed, 31 Jul 2019 08:15:16 +0000
Bug 1566421 - Make webconsole panel destroy codepath synchronous. r=nchevobbe Differential Revision: https://phabricator.services.mozilla.com/D38310
27ac681ded07d7b70ac14634a23e1aba9d0d6ddf: Bug 1510690 - Do focus the content window from the actor when the toolbox closes. r=nchevobbe
Alexandre Poirot <poirot.alex@gmail.com> - Wed, 31 Jul 2019 08:12:16 +0000 - rev 485462
Push 91313 by apoirot@mozilla.com at Wed, 31 Jul 2019 08:15:16 +0000
Bug 1510690 - Do focus the content window from the actor when the toolbox closes. r=nchevobbe No RDP request should be done when the toolbox closes as there no guarantee that the request will complete. Instead, such cleanup should be done by the actors. Differential Revision: https://phabricator.services.mozilla.com/D38309
2a53b590e435e4d2667444b1dca4507afa9990eb: Bug 1569882 - Fix mozlint unit tests for relative path outputs, r=ahal
Bastien Abadie <bastien@mozilla.com> - Tue, 30 Jul 2019 23:30:15 +0000 - rev 485461
Push 91312 by babadie@mozilla.com at Wed, 31 Jul 2019 07:04:20 +0000
Bug 1569882 - Fix mozlint unit tests for relative path outputs, r=ahal Differential Revision: https://phabricator.services.mozilla.com/D39877
968808feda5ae1791106316e63236e3346bbc812: Bug 1506293 Part 3 - Add reftests for block-size distribution across column-span split. r=dbaron
Ting-Yu Lin <tlin@mozilla.com> - Sat, 27 Jul 2019 06:14:07 +0000 - rev 485460
Push 91311 by aethanyc@gmail.com at Wed, 31 Jul 2019 06:37:05 +0000
Bug 1506293 Part 3 - Add reftests for block-size distribution across column-span split. r=dbaron * 004a.html and 004b.html test the block-size distribution in balancing mode. * 005.html tests the block-size distribution in fill mode. * 006.html is like 004a.html, but it adds a border to the block split by column-span. It currently fails due to bug 1523582. Differential Revision: https://phabricator.services.mozilla.com/D38125
e0746a6b821e12f6e92f949f62bba3bf44440e5a: Bug 1506293 Part 2 - Fix the block-size distribution across column-span split. r=dbaron
Ting-Yu Lin <tlin@mozilla.com> - Tue, 30 Jul 2019 18:03:25 +0000 - rev 485459
Push 91311 by aethanyc@gmail.com at Wed, 31 Jul 2019 06:37:05 +0000
Bug 1506293 Part 2 - Fix the block-size distribution across column-span split. r=dbaron In frame construction, a block can be split by column-spans into several fragments and each of the fragments is chained together by non-fluid continuations. Later in reflow, each fragment can create its own fluid continuations due to reasons such as the constraint of its available block-size. The main idea of this patch is that we calculate the block's final block-size by shrinkwrapping the children for every fragment except for those fluid continuations after the final column-span. To do that, we need to correctly tag each non-column-span-wrappers nsIFrame::HasColumnSpanSiblings() except the last one. We also need to modify nsSplittableFrame::ConsumedBSize() so that it includes the block-size for both fluid and non-fluid continuations. Differential Revision: https://phabricator.services.mozilla.com/D38124
f2893e234358d30af76f16f9952f3f5f4a351c69: Bug 1506293 Part 1 - Use next-in-flows instead of next-continuations when converting overflow containers. r=dbaron
Ting-Yu Lin <aethanyc@gmail.com> - Sat, 27 Jul 2019 06:13:56 +0000 - rev 485458
Push 91311 by aethanyc@gmail.com at Wed, 31 Jul 2019 06:37:05 +0000
Bug 1506293 Part 1 - Use next-in-flows instead of next-continuations when converting overflow containers. r=dbaron In the beginning of nsOverflowContinuationTracker::Insert() there is an assertion MOZ_ASSERT(aOverflowCont->GetPrevInFlow()). Assume this is correct, we should use next-in-flows instead of next-continuations when converting overflow containers. The crashtest is not added because the assertion can also be triggered in the reftests added in Part 3 without this patch. Differential Revision: https://phabricator.services.mozilla.com/D15392
b8385abc9741e149cb58494f5b85ca8c01494f6b: Bug 1569515 - Show overhead stats in Profiler tests - r=canaltinova
Gerald Squelart <gsquelart@mozilla.com> - Wed, 31 Jul 2019 01:28:53 +0000 - rev 485457
Push 91310 by gsquelart@mozilla.com at Wed, 31 Jul 2019 02:00:41 +0000
Bug 1569515 - Show overhead stats in Profiler tests - r=canaltinova cppunittest TestBaseProfiler and gtest GeckoProfiler.Markers now show overhead stats. (Separate patch, because we may want to remove them after a while.) Differential Revision: https://phabricator.services.mozilla.com/D39642
50e6066912e6b2f190501191b270dd077cc31098: Bug 1569515 - Collect overhead stats in ProfileBuffer - r=canaltinova
Gerald Squelart <gsquelart@mozilla.com> - Wed, 31 Jul 2019 01:28:51 +0000 - rev 485456
Push 91310 by gsquelart@mozilla.com at Wed, 31 Jul 2019 02:00:41 +0000
Bug 1569515 - Collect overhead stats in ProfileBuffer - r=canaltinova `ProfileBuffer` is now responsible for collecting overhead stats, and adding them to the struct returned by `profiler_get_buffer_info()`. Differential Revision: https://phabricator.services.mozilla.com/D39641
812481eb89c4f61ffdb73998b75b7ffc873b12be: Bug 1569506 - SamplerThread can own a Sampler instead of being one - r=canaltinova
Gerald Squelart <gsquelart@mozilla.com> - Wed, 31 Jul 2019 01:28:49 +0000 - rev 485455
Push 91310 by gsquelart@mozilla.com at Wed, 31 Jul 2019 02:00:41 +0000
Bug 1569506 - SamplerThread can own a Sampler instead of being one - r=canaltinova `SamplerThread` inheriting from `Sampler` was a bit confusing, and scary with no virtual destructor&functions. `SamplerThread` only uses `Sampler`'s `Disable()` and `SuspendAndSampleAndResumeThread()` functions, and `SamplerThread` is never accessed through a `Sampler` reference/pointer. So `SamplerThread` can just own a `Sampler` to make that relationship clearer. Differential Revision: https://phabricator.services.mozilla.com/D39640
6e1ff507223502e8b4db2f0c6709b2749bceb1d7: Bug 1569840 - Add a nurseryBytes runtime parameter r=jonco
Paul Bone <pbone@mozilla.com> - Wed, 31 Jul 2019 00:34:15 +0000 - rev 485454
Push 91309 by pbone@mozilla.com at Wed, 31 Jul 2019 01:36:32 +0000
Bug 1569840 - Add a nurseryBytes runtime parameter r=jonco Differential Revision: https://phabricator.services.mozilla.com/D39836
10fed3e6310ac8b40928e8bb37a9a975915c2124: Bug 1563994 - [10.15] Right Click When Not Focused Presents "Keystroke Receiving" Access Grant Request Dialog r=mstange
Haik Aftandilian <haftandilian@mozilla.com> - Wed, 31 Jul 2019 01:03:49 +0000 - rev 485453
Push 91308 by haftandilian@mozilla.com at Wed, 31 Jul 2019 01:04:47 +0000
Bug 1563994 - [10.15] Right Click When Not Focused Presents "Keystroke Receiving" Access Grant Request Dialog r=mstange Use addGlobalMonitorForEventsMatchingMask instead of CGEventTapCreate to monitor for mouse clicks outside of the application while context menus are displayed. Using addGlobalMonitorForEventsMatchingMask prevents the display of the privacy "Keystroke Receiving" dialog when listening for mouse clicks. Differential Revision: https://phabricator.services.mozilla.com/D39973
4d8cee124c4e668b6f2edce172f9297eb9457b06: Bug 1568855 - Setting a new default homepage should switch to Custom URL in prefs. r=jaws
Michael Kaply <mozilla@kaply.com> - Tue, 30 Jul 2019 23:34:49 +0000 - rev 485452
Push 91307 by mozilla@kaply.com at Wed, 31 Jul 2019 00:49:41 +0000
Bug 1568855 - Setting a new default homepage should switch to Custom URL in prefs. r=jaws Differential Revision: https://phabricator.services.mozilla.com/D39405
56b1594759719d8d815f91a7017641a131dfa88f: Bug 1394984 - browser_ext_sessions_window_tab_value.js disabled on debug builds on all platforms due to high frequency failures. r=jmaher
Ciure Andrei <aciure@mozilla.com> - Thu, 25 Jul 2019 08:48:54 +0000 - rev 485451
Push 91306 by dvarga@mozilla.com at Wed, 31 Jul 2019 00:25:37 +0000
Bug 1394984 - browser_ext_sessions_window_tab_value.js disabled on debug builds on all platforms due to high frequency failures. r=jmaher Differential Revision: https://phabricator.services.mozilla.com/D38954
6019fc32fbf36e44a00248aa12f94c6f111a9213: Bug 1564293 - Allow efficient slicewise upload of 3D textures r=jgilbert
Greyson Gilbert <greyson.gilbert.oss@gmail.com> - Tue, 30 Jul 2019 23:32:29 +0000 - rev 485450
Push 91305 by jgilbert@mozilla.com at Tue, 30 Jul 2019 23:33:38 +0000
Bug 1564293 - Allow efficient slicewise upload of 3D textures r=jgilbert Before this patch any partial upload to a texture would incur a zeroing of the texture first to prevent leakage of information. The texture now tracks, for each image not fully initialized, which z-slices have been initialized, and only zeroes the rest of the slices when the texture is used. Differential Revision: https://phabricator.services.mozilla.com/D37843
9de8e9eca62071ac3519f9ce65b1d9a21600e876: Bug 1568921 - Don't allow addons to be uninstalled from AMO if policy prevents it. r=aswan
Michael Kaply <mozilla@kaply.com> - Tue, 30 Jul 2019 23:03:28 +0000 - rev 485449
Push 91304 by mozilla@kaply.com at Tue, 30 Jul 2019 23:04:43 +0000
Bug 1568921 - Don't allow addons to be uninstalled from AMO if policy prevents it. r=aswan Differential Revision: https://phabricator.services.mozilla.com/D39902
e2e11c1cb2e213b37b32569a1bccd29ef0c50b4e: Bug 1568869 - Disallow double definitions in StaticPrefList.yaml. r=glandium
Nicholas Nethercote <nnethercote@mozilla.com> - Tue, 30 Jul 2019 22:48:41 +0000 - rev 485448
Push 91303 by nnethercote@mozilla.com at Tue, 30 Jul 2019 22:55:30 +0000
Bug 1568869 - Disallow double definitions in StaticPrefList.yaml. r=glandium Some double definitions would have caused C++ compile errors, but some would not, and I'm not even sure what the runtime behaviour would have been in those latter cases... The patch also removes a duplicated definition of privacy.resistFingerprinting, which snuck in recently. Differential Revision: https://phabricator.services.mozilla.com/D39431
ba46e4595079e4fb1222320e231b19a8049bb85d: Bug 1566591: catch and log RemoteSettings errors r=jaws
Luke Crouch <lcrouch@mozilla.com> - Tue, 30 Jul 2019 19:39:03 +0000 - rev 485447
Push 91302 by jwein@mozilla.com at Tue, 30 Jul 2019 22:49:54 +0000
Bug 1566591: catch and log RemoteSettings errors r=jaws Differential Revision: https://phabricator.services.mozilla.com/D39824
11de4b3dec2b4730c34f90a6f53c7cd9f5c18597: Bug 1562328 - Add https to the img-src in the CSP to allow for displaying Sync avatars. r=MattN,markh
Jared Wein <jwein@mozilla.com> - Tue, 30 Jul 2019 22:44:46 +0000 - rev 485446
Push 91301 by jwein@mozilla.com at Tue, 30 Jul 2019 22:45:33 +0000
Bug 1562328 - Add https to the img-src in the CSP to allow for displaying Sync avatars. r=MattN,markh Differential Revision: https://phabricator.services.mozilla.com/D38737
(0) -300000 -100000 -30000 -10000 -3000 -1000 -300 -100 -50 -20 +20 +50 +100 +300 +1000 +3000 +10000 tip